Community Bonding
"Community bonding" is not something you lose when you say
goodbye to your classmates on the Graduation Ceremony. Community bonding is the
enduring feeling of shared values and intellectual standards, of mutual respect,
and of common experience that makes our alumni network so strong.
When you have enrolled with us, you are joining a community:
-
You get to meet and interact with fellow students,
graduates, instructors and also industry people.
-
You will be engaged in projects, where you will get to
know your fellow students, pool your skills together to turn in good work,
learn about their jobs and their perspectives on the topics inside and
outside the modules.
-
You can also join the Alumni Association as an associate
member and take part in their social and academic activities, learn from
them the tactics of more effective studying, and even get some of them to be
your mentors.
-
You are treated as a mature responsible professional by
our instructors, and are welcome to volunteer your opinion on many of the
topics taught, using your own experience and business perspectives.
-
You can listen to business and industry experts invited
to speak to you in class or in seminars or forums specially arranged by the
Programme Office or the Alumni Association.
-
To broaden your outlook, so that you don't feel that you
are learning from books and set topics, the Programme Office will bring to
your attention any worthwhile and interesting events in Hong Kong or the
University, and our instructors will also share with you their other
expertise besides what you are learning from them as module topics.
-
After you graduate, you are not forgotten. By becoming a
member of the Alumni Association, you continue to enjoy lots of benefits
provided by the Association and by the Programme Office. For example, the
Alumni Association has a career page, where interesting and exciting jobs
will be advertised there. If the Programme Office runs new modules, you can
come in to study at a terrific discount.
-
When you join the Programme, you are actually joining a
lifelong community, where you can continue to keep in touch with your fellow
students, keep abreast with developing technologies and business trends.
